Today for a full study of differential equations in addition to defining the type of equations and the correct formulation of the boundary conditions, determine the existence and uniqueness of solutions it is necessary to know the symmetry allowed by the system and conservation laws. It turns out that in addition to well-known laws of conservation of the following general methods for constructing equations, there are other conservation laws. These laws can be useful for solving boundary value problems and get different estimates of the solutions. In the paper, we construct new conservation laws for the two-dimensional equations of linear elasticity in the stationary case. Conserved current is linear in the first derivatives of the unknown functions, but does not depend on the unknown functions themselves. Constructed conservation laws can be used for solving boundary value problems of elasticity theory for finite fields.
